An ip pbx is a private branch exchange telephone switching system within an enterprise that switches calls between voip voice over internet protocol or ip users on local lines while allowing all users to share a certain number of external phone lines. If ip phones are used within a company that continues to use pstn landlines, the pbx converts packetswitched ip calls to circuitswitched tdm calls for the telco and vice versa. This means they can handle voice calls, video calls, data, and can link up with applications like outlook.
